Windshield replacement cost may be too expensive for some drivers who do not realize the importance of windshields. While most people think that it is only for viewing purposes, it actually provides the roof of cars with structural support as well as serves as a structural shield. Windshields also protect drivers from outdoor elements like the wind and the weather which could interfere with driving. The average windshield replacement cost is around $148 to $330 for passenger cars, $180 to $300 for minivans, $165 to $320 for pickup trucks, and $170 to $290 for SUVs.
Windshield crack repair will also be different based on the model of the car. For example, special designs with rubber moldings or attached wipers will add to the cost.
